About this listen

In a vibrant but fractured community, five lives intertwine in a powerful journey of love, resilience, and redemption.

Lila, a compassionate church leader, works tirelessly to mentor troubled youth. Dante, a high school teacher, struggles to guide his students away from dangerous paths. Ace, a gang member with a hidden talent for art, searches for a way out. Maya, a rising star at university, battles self-doubt while finding her voice. And Pastor Samuel, a preacher burdened by his past, seeks forgiveness and renewal.

Through shared challenges and victories, they discover the life-changing power of emotional intelligence—learning to communicate with empathy, rebuild trust, and embrace vulnerability. Their collective growth ripples through their community, inspiring others to rise above adversity and create a legacy of hope.

Threads of Transformation is a deeply moving tale about the bonds that connect us, the courage it takes to change, and the profound impact of mastering our emotions to build a brighter future.
